This year, another famous event occurred in Yanjing: "Wang Hai's Anti-Counterfeiting Campaign"! (You can still see him on Bilibili; he's still fighting against counterfeits!)
In March of this year, 22-year-old Wang Hai bought two pairs of counterfeit Sony headphones at the Yanjing Longfu Commercial Building, but the seller refused to refund or compensate him in accordance with the Consumer Rights Protection Law.
He sought solutions from various regulatory bodies but repeatedly encountered setbacks.
Later, he bought ten more fake headphones and complained to the Industry and Commerce Bureau.
Ultimately, Longfu Building compensated Wang Hai for the two pairs of headphones he had previously purchased, but refused to compensate for the remaining ten pairs.
But Wang Hai did not lose heart. From September to November, he swept through more than ten shopping malls in Yanjing, buying counterfeit goods and demanding compensation, winning more than 8,000 yuan.
At that time, media coverage and public attention were off the charts. He became famous overnight and embarked on a career as a professional anti-counterfeiter.
